# Create an add-on

> This endpoint is used to create an add-on that can be then attached to a one-off invoice.

<RequestExample>
  ```bash cURL
  LAGO_URL="https://api.getlago.com"
  API_KEY="__YOUR_API_KEY__"

  curl --location --request POST "$LAGO_URL/api/v1/add_ons" \
    --header "Authorization: Bearer $API_KEY" \
    --header 'Content-Type: application/json' \
    --data-raw '{
      "add_on": {
        "name": "Setup Fee",
        "code": "setup_fee",
        "amount_cents": 50000,
        "amount_currency": "USD",
        "description": "Implementation fee for new customers.",
        "tax_codes": ["french_reduced_vat"]
      }
    }'
  ```

  ```python Python
  from lago_python_client.client import Client
  from lago_python_client.exceptions import LagoApiError
  from lago_python_client.models import AddOn

  client = Client(api_key='__YOUR_API_KEY__')

  add_on = AddOn(
    name='Setup Fee',
    code='setup_fee',
    amount_cents=50000,
    amount_currency='USD',
    description='Implementation fee for new customers.',
    tax_codes= ['french_standard_vat']
  )

  try:
      client.add_ons.create(add_on)
  except LagoApiError as e:
      repair_broken_state(e)  # do something on error or raise your own exception
  ```

  ```ruby Ruby
  require 'lago-ruby-client'

  client = Lago::Api::Client.new({api_key: '__YOUR_API_KEY__'})

  add_on = {
    name: 'Setup Fee',
    code: 'setup_fee',
    description: 'Implementation fee for new customers.',
    amount_cents: 50000,
    amount_currency: 'USD',
    tax_codes: ['french_standard_vat']
  }

  client.add_ons.create(add_on)
  ```

  ```js Javascript
  const addOnObject = {
    name: "Setup Fee",
    code: "setup_fee",
    description: "Implementation fee for new customers.",
    amount_cents: 50000,
    amount_currency: "USD",
    tax_codes: ["french_standard_vat"],
  };

  await client.addOns.createAddOn({ addOn: addOnObject });
  ```
